''All times in UTC.''
*08:18 batch of host down alerts fire '''INCIDENT BEGINS'''
*08:22 juniper virtual chassis for asw-b2-codfw goes critical
*08:34 RhinosF1 notices on IRC and pings an SRE who showed as recently active
*08:43 RhinosF1 files task
*08:59 taavi klaxons
*09:09 godog (first SRE) responds
*09:19 Emporer depools ms-fe20(10|02)
*09:46 godog attempts to reboot the switch
*10:23 XiNoNox confirms console is dead and needs an RMA
*10:50 immediate incident stood down

* PROBLEM - Host XXXX is DOWN: PING CRITICAL - Packet loss = 100%
* PROBLEM - BGP status on cr(1|2)-codfw is CRITICAL: BGP CRITICAL - AS64600/IPv4: Connect - PyBal https://wikitech.wikimedia.org/wiki/Network_monitoring%23BGP_status
* PROBLEM - Juniper virtual chassis ports on asw-b-codfw is CRITICAL: CRIT: Down: 7 Unknown: 0 https://wikitech.wikimedia.org/wiki/Network_monitoring%23VCP_status

===What went well?===
* No user impact, all systems failed over or were redundant as expected

===What went poorly?===
* lack of knowledge about how to handle a broken switch or contact remote hands
* page was manual, this could have delayed response if a worse set of servers
* weekend so limited SRE online

===Where did we get lucky?===
* no databases, appservers and only 2 cache proxies affected, therefore user facing impact was minimal to none

==Actionables==
* Add documentation on how to handle a virtual chassis crash
* Decide if alerting was appropriate
* be clearer on when to depool, deploys couldn’t happen to MediaWiki so codfw got depooled on Monday.
